Description

This is a letter sent from the Landlord to the Tenant indicating that certain repairs are necessary due to damages caused by Tenant or those on the property with Tenant's permission and are Tenant's responsibility to pay for. This letter also informs Tenant that he/she will be contacted to schedule times at which the repairmen will enter ther premises.

There are primarily two types of letters that a landlord typically uses in Chattanooga, Tennessee, to address property damage issues caused by a tenant. These letters are: 1. Letter from Landlord to Tenant as Notice to Repair Damage: This letter serves as a formal notice stating the specific damages identified by the landlord within the rental property caused by the tenant. It should include detailed descriptions of the damages, the importance of resolving them promptly, and the expectations for tenant responsibility. Letter from Landlord to Tenant as Notice for Cost Recovery: In some cases, when the damage is extensive or beyond regular wear and tear, landlords may seek reimbursement from tenants for repair costs. This type of letter primarily focuses on notifying the tenant regarding the expenses incurred in repairing the damages done to the property and specifying the amount owed, payment terms, and consequences for failure to comply.
